Transaction 7bc37a009c7125c5516fd81da06850fa355b8984b4fda62e378dde1dbf61666a

1 Input
2 Outputs
  • 7bc37a009c7125c5516fd81da06850fa355b8984b4fda62e378dde1dbf61666a:0
  • value  3359103
    address  3MFohsFEfAz1Lm1DumKpzQnSLAjrSQXzt4
  • 7bc37a009c7125c5516fd81da06850fa355b8984b4fda62e378dde1dbf61666a:1
  • value  42336310
    address  bc1q53mt44e40gxqym2s5hue5y7lf9nvlxpw75yt7u